When Sri Lankan television networks first introduced the Sinhala-dubbed version of Jodha Akbar, it breathed new life into prime-time television. Historical dramas have always resonated with Sri Lankan viewers due to the country’s own rich heritage, but Jodha Akbar offered a unique blend of grand scale, intense romance, and complex political intrigue.
